Although 50 Cent has a reputation as a cunning businessman, he also values charity, especially when it comes to helping young people.
The owner of G-Unit posted a picture of his most recent interview with The Sacramento Bee on Instagram on Sunday, June 11.
The rapper discussed his attempts to offer healthy leisure activities and sporting chances to the local youth during the summer months in order to lessen violence when sitting down with the publication.
The show KING & Queens Rise is fantastic. If we keep the kids busy, they will not get into trouble, he stated in the post. “I had joy hanging out with the kids.
In the interview, 50 Cent (real name Curtis Jackson) disclosed that his G-Unity Foundation had partnered with the Sacramento Kings to create the Kings and Queens Rise Co-Ed Youth Sports and Mentoring League.
Idle leisure, in my opinion, is the work of the devil, 50 told The Sacramento Bee.Particularly in inner cities where there are so many diverse distractions and influences—both positive and negative—to contend with.
They get an opportunity to participate in that team effort, he continued. In the beginning, I believe it teaches kids invaluable things.
At a gathering hosted at the city’s Golden 1 Center, the Power designer distributed some stylish basketball uniforms in conjunction with the announcement.
The Kings Foundation of the NBA franchise has partnered with 50 Cent for the past two years with the intention of funding initiatives that “serve underprivileged youth in the area.” One of the Kings’ official partners is Sire Spirits, a beverage firm owned by Jackson.
50 Cent talked about his most recent business pursuits, what led him to Sacramento, and other topics during the remainder of the interview.
